Skin Type Compatibility
Matching a vegan face mask to your skin type helps your skin stay healthy and keeps you from getting irritated or breaking out. If your skin is dry, choose a mask that adds moisture. Look for ingredients like aloe vera or oat extract. These calm your skin without feeling heavy.
If your skin is oily, pick a mask that controls oil and shine. Clays and charcoal are good for this. They help clean out extra oil from your pores.
For sensitive skin, use a gentle mask. Find ones labeled “for sensitive skin” or that are dermatologically tested. These help prevent redness and irritation.
If your skin tends to get acne, choose a mask with soothing ingredients like centella asiatica or tea tree oil. These help reduce inflammation and stop pimples from forming.
Always read the ingredient list. Avoid synthetic fragrances or parabens that can cause allergies.
Picking the right mask for your skin type helps your skin absorb better, reduces reactions, and makes your skin healthier over time.

Formula Safety and Sensitivity
Choosing a vegan face mask that is safe for sensitive skin is simple if you pay attention to the ingredients. Look for masks that don’t have artificial fragrances, dyes, or preservatives like parabens and phthalates. These chemicals can cause irritation and make your skin sore. Instead, pick masks with natural ingredients like aloe vera, oat extract, or green tea. These are gentle and less likely to cause problems.
It’s a good idea to do a patch test before using a new mask all over your face. Put a small amount on your skin and wait a day to see if you get any redness or swelling. Also, check if the mask has a vegan label or if it’s tested by dermatologists. These mark that the product has been checked for safety.
Choosing the right mask means balancing safety and soothing ingredients. This helps you enjoy the benefits of natural skincare without worrying about irritation.

Frequently Asked Questions
Are Vegan Masks Suitable for Sensitive Skin Types?
Yes, vegan masks are generally suitable for sensitive skin because they often contain gentle, plant-based ingredients and avoid harsh chemicals. However, you should always check the individual product’s ingredients and patch-test before full use.
How Long Should I Leave a Vegan Face Mask On?
You should leave a vegan face mask on for 10 to 20 minutes, depending on the product’s instructions. Always follow the specific directions, and rinse thoroughly with lukewarm water to protect your skin’s health.
Do Vegan Masks Contain Artificial Fragrances or Preservatives?
Vegan masks often avoid artificial fragrances and preservatives, but some may still contain natural fragrances or essential oils. Always check ingredient labels to guarantee the mask aligns with your preference for truly clean, fragrance-free, preservative-free products.
Can Vegan Masks Be Used Daily or Weekly?
You can use vegan masks weekly or a few times a week, depending on your skin type and the mask’s ingredients. Always follow the instructions, and adjust frequency to avoid over-exfoliating or irritating your skin.
Are Vegan Face Masks Effective for All Skin Concerns?
Vegan face masks target many skin concerns, but effectiveness varies. You should choose masks with ingredients suited to your specific issues and use them consistently, combining with a proper skincare routine for the best results.
